Как убрать /home из URL главной страницы?

Статус
В этой теме нельзя размещать новые ответы.

Alexeych

Постоялец
Регистрация
24 Янв 2010
Сообщения
74
Реакции
10
Joomla! 1.5.22 Stable + ZOO 2.3
Главная страница грузится с урлом /мой_сайт.ru/home а нужно просто
/мой_сайт.ru
Откуда берется этот /home? Бывает URL грузится и без него но чаще с ним. Отсюда глюки на главной - с этой хренью модули не все грузятся. Ну и псам двойной контент показывать не желательно. В сети видел два типа лекарства от этого, но мне не помогло... Помогите избавиться от этого кто может!
 
Joomla! 1.5.22 Stable + ZOO 2.3
Главная страница грузится с урлом /мой_сайт.ru/home а нужно просто
/мой_сайт.ru
Откуда берется этот /home? Бывает URL грузится и без него но чаще с ним. Отсюда глюки на главной - с этой хренью модули не все грузятся. Ну и псам двойной контент показывать не желательно. В сети видел два типа лекарства от этого, но мне не помогло... Помогите избавиться от этого кто может!

Может в шаблоне осталась где ссылка на home?

Проще прописать в htacess 301 редирект с /home на главную сайта.
 
Это зоо лепит, если не ошибаюсь. либо 301(как сказали выше) или в пунктах меню нужно отметить "по умолчанию", ту страницу которая желается видеть главной.
 
Это зоо лепит, если не ошибаюсь. либо 301(как сказали выше)
Редирект не работает...
Вставляю в .htaccess:
Redirect 301 /мой_сайт/home хттп:/мойсайт/
Може что делаю не так?

или в пунктах меню нужно отметить "по умолчанию", ту страницу которая желается видеть главной.
А это где чета не нашел
 
А это где чета не нашел

Еще посмотри псевдоним в настройках меню, может оттуда цепляет.
У меня такой редирект стоит сразу после RewriteEngine On

R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.html\ HTTP/
RewriteRule ^index\.html$ Для просмотра ссылки Войди или Зарегистрируйся [R=301,L]

Но у меня было site.ru/index.html

SEF стоит какой нибудь?
 

Выбираешь то меню где находится ссылка на главную и ставишь ее по умолчанию...
 
первым делом надо проверить куда ведёт ссылка-картинка-логотип.
по умолчанию, на имя_сайта.ру/index.php
если не ошибаюсь, то при включенном SEF index.php заменяется на home и начинает чудить, какой адрес считать основным
 
Из неправильных настроек Апача скорее всего
Вряд ли... Что на денвере, что на хостинге одна хрень!
*** скрытое содержание ***
Еще посмотри псевдоним в настройках меню, может оттуда цепляет.
У меня такой редирект стоит сразу после RewriteEngine On
RewriteCond %{THE_REQUEST} ^[A-Z]{3,9}\ /index\.html\ HTTP/
RewriteRule ^index\.html$ Для просмотра ссылки Войди или Зарегистрируйся [R=301,L]
Но у меня было site.ru/index.html
SEF стоит какой нибудь?
Sef включен стандартный жумловский. Добавление суффикса к урлу выключено. Если включаешь получается _http://мой_сайт/home.html Думал, что цепляет из псевдонима пункта меню. Но когда меняешь псевдоним или оставляешь поле чистым, то главная страница совсем не грузится. Чертовщина какая-то. Никак не врублюсь как и где они связаны?!
Редирект сделал
Redirect /home Для просмотра ссылки Войди или Зарегистрируйся
Работает, но теперь без этого HOME в новостных статьях не выводятся модули баннеров, слайдшоу и.т.д.
*** скрытое содержание ***
Выбираешь то меню где находится ссылка на главную и ставишь ее по умолчанию...
Меняю тип пункта меню "Главная" на "внешнюю ссылку" тупо ставлю урл домена сайт не грузится :).
Когда-то поставил допиленный файл роутер пхп для SEF. Все нормально работало. Может он мудрит? Не уловил момент когда эта хрень появилась.
 
Проблема решилась следующим образом:
1. Создал новое меню "МоЁ меню"с системным именем "mymenu".
2. Скопировал все пункты старого меню кроме пункта "Главная" в новое меню.
3. Создал в новом меню пункт "Главная" тип - внешняя ссылка, в поле ссылка (редактирование пункта меню) поставил слэш "/".
4. Менеджер модулей - TemplatePlaza Menu выбрал меню "mymenu".
Home исчезло :)
 
Статус
В этой теме нельзя размещать новые ответы.
Назад
Сверху